Tesla Energy’s energy storage business has never been better. Despite only launching its energy storage arm in 2015, as of 2023 the company had an output of 14.7GWh in battery energy storage systems. Its portfolio includes storage products like the Powerwall and the Megapack.

NextEra Energy Resources One of the biggest renewable energy companies in the US, NextEra, is also leading the way when it comes to energy storage. With solar and wind gigawatts already installed, the company is investing in battery energy storage systems that enable it to sell firm, dispatchable power.
